Hi everyone ....I'm new to the forum and building a NEW shop/apt building. I have a new 200 Amp service i am putting in, but it is way on the otherside of the building where i have an apt. The apt has a full kitchen, W/D, etc and just to get to it would require about 60 Ft of wire per circuit.
I have room in the 200 AMp for all the circuits but i thought that running one SUBPANEL from the 200 AMP panel, say 125 amps would save a lot of time, and money. thOUGHTS? Is it better to run all the circuits with the long homeruns, or run one feeder (what size?) to the subpanel from the 200 amp panel? Do they make 125 amp breakers to put in a 200 amp service?
